Prospective Risks



Before embarking on a clinical weight management program, it's prudent to be familiar with the potential risks involved. While clinical weight reduction programs can be efficient, there are specific dangers to consider.

One feasible risk is the advancement of nutritional shortages as a result of a limited diet or decreased food intake. This can cause health and wellness concerns if not carefully kept track of by medical care specialists. Furthermore, some fat burning drugs or treatments might have side effects such as queasiness, looseness of the bowels, or insomnia. It is essential to review these possible side effects with your doctor before starting any kind of weight management program.



One more threat to be familiar with is the possibility of gaining back the weight after completing the program. Without appropriate lifestyle adjustments and continuous assistance, it can be testing to preserve weight-loss in the long term. Additionally, rapid weight reduction can occasionally lead to muscle mass loss, which can adversely impact your metabolism.

It's important to comprehend these risks and job very closely with your healthcare provider to lessen them while making the most of the advantages of your weight loss journey.
